The two incidents that were confirmed by the Kwara State Police Command took place early on Wednesday. Those killed the chairman of the Peoples Democratic Party in Lade Ward in Patigi Local Government Area, Alhaji Abdullahi Shehu, and his son, Abdullahi Mohammad, as well as one Timothy Paul, a resident of the village. Similarly, a 12-year-old girl identified as Hassana Abdullahi was kidnapped at Aiyetoro Fulani Camp in Lile village in the same Lade Ward of the local government.
A statement signed by the state Police Public Relations Officer, SP Adetoun Ejire-Adeyemi, on behalf of the Commissioner of Police, Mr Adekimi Ojo, read, “The State Police Command confirms two incidents of violent crime that occurred in the early hours of 25th June 2025 in Patigi LGA of the state.
“At approximately 01.30 p.m., unknown armed men stormed Mari and Lile villages via Lade, killing three people, including Timothy Paul (male, 35 years old) in Mari village and Alhaji Abdullahi Shehu (male, 51 years old) in Lile village alongside Abdullahi Muhammad (male, 22 years old). “The bodies were certified dead by a medical doctor at a hospital.
“In a separate incident at about 3hrs, four armed men invaded Aiyetoro Fulani Camp and abducted 12-year-old Hassana Abdullahi, daughter of Mr Abdullahi Jowuro.
“The scene of the crime was secured and documented.”
The police further said, “In response, joint tactical teams comprising police operatives, vigilantes, and local hunters have been deployed to conduct bush combing and rescue operations.
“Investigations have begun to apprehend the actors behind this dastardly act; prosecution follows afterwards.
“The command remains committed to public safety and urges residents to remain alert and report suspicious activity promptly.
''In the meantime, Dr., a former Senate President, Bukola Saraki, has condemned the killing of the PDP ward chairman and his son.
In a statement by Abdulganiyu Abdulqadir, the Press Officer on Local Matters, Saraki described the attack as barbaric, painful and unacceptable.
“This is a devastating loss. I am heartbroken by the news of the gruesome killing of Alhaji Abdullahi Shehu Kpotun and his son.
Saraki stated, "In this difficult time, my thoughts and prayers are with their immediate family and the Patigi community." He prayed for their peaceful repose and urged the Kwara State Government and relevant security agencies to take immediate and proactive measures to address the state's growing insecurity.
He emphasized that life and property safety should be given top priority. “This rising tide of insecurity in our dear state must not be allowed to continue. He continued, "Government and security agencies must act quickly and decisively to prevent additional tragedies."
